What Are Grow Bags?

Grow bags are essentially fabric or plastic containers used to grow plants. Unlike traditional pots, they offer better aeration and drainage, which promotes healthier root growth. The concept of grow bags dates back to ancient civilizations, but modern grow bags are designed with advanced materials and technology to provide an optimal environment for plants.

Benefits of Using Grow Bags

Sustainability and Environmental Impact

One of the main advantages of grow bags is their sustainability. They are often made from recycled materials and can be reused for several growing seasons, reducing the need for plastic pots.

Versatility and Portability

Grow bags come in various sizes and shapes, making them versatile for different gardening needs. They are lightweight and portable, allowing you to move your plants easily.

Enhanced Root Health and Growth

The breathable fabric of grow bags prevents root circling and encourages air pruning. This leads to a more robust root system and healthier plants overall.

Types of Grow Bags

Fabric Grow Bags

These are the most popular type of grow bags. They are made from non-woven fabric, which provides excellent aeration and drainage.

Plastic Grow Bags

Plastic grow bags are durable and often come with built-in drainage holes. They are a cost-effective option but may not offer the same level of aeration as fabric bags.

Biodegradable Grow Bags

Made from organic materials, biodegradable grow bags decompose over time, enriching the soil and leaving no waste behind.

Using Grow Bags in Home Gardening

Setting Up Your Grow Bag Garden

Start by selecting a suitable location with adequate sunlight. Fill the grow bags with high-quality soil and plant your seeds or seedlings.

Best Plants to Grow in Grow Bags

Tomatoes, peppers, herbs, and flowers thrive in grow bags. These bags are also perfect for root vegetables like carrots and potatoes.

Maintenance and Care of Grow Bags

Watering Tips

Water the plants regularly, but ensure the soil is not waterlogged. Grow bags typically require more frequent watering than traditional pots.

Fertilizing and Soil Management

Use organic fertilizers to nourish your plants. Regularly check the soil's pH level and adjust as needed.

Cleaning and Storage

At the end of the growing season, empty the grow bags, wash them thoroughly, and store them in a dry place.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Overwatering or Underwatering

Ensure you water your plants appropriately. Overwatering can lead to root rot, while underwatering can cause wilting.

Choosing the Wrong Size

Select the right size of grow bag for your plant. Too small, and the roots will be cramped; too large, and the plant may not establish well.

Ignoring Drainage Needs

Proper drainage is crucial for the health of your plants. Make sure your grow bag has adequate drainage holes.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

How Long Do Grow Bags Last?

With proper care, grow bags can last for three to five years.

Can I Reuse Grow Bags?

Yes, you can reuse grow bags. Just clean them thoroughly after each growing season.

Are Grow Bags Safe for All Plants?

Most plants can thrive in grow bags, but it's essential to choose the right size and type for specific plants.

Do Grow Bags Need Special Soil?

While you can use regular potting soil, mixing in compost or perlite can improve drainage and aeration.
